Originally posted by SherlockH
E. M. P.

Missile launched from boat off west coast of US. Not the end of America but also not good.


They can't manage ground launches much less sea launches. More, to really get a good EMP, you have to design for enhanced gamma production. It's the gammas that do the deed. You also really need to get it exoatmospheric to get a decent Compton effect. One day, they'll probably be able to do that and make it stick, but right now, they've got crappy little fizzle yield weapons and an undependable launch system.
